)]}'
{
  "commit": "f939c8aabaaa42739e294df12cbac9e6a87a708a",
  "tree": "4e65a330a9399ceb4fb18fc7b6fcbbbec6065380",
  "parents": [
    "f5275f9a87db898af56060958df182ef7e5c1240"
  ],
  "author": {
    "name": "Tormod Volden",
    "email": "debian.tormod@gmail.com",
    "time": "Wed Feb 02 16:12:25 2022 +0100"
  },
  "committer": {
    "name": "Tormod Volden",
    "email": "debian.tormod@gmail.com",
    "time": "Sun Mar 20 09:49:41 2022 +0100"
  },
  "message": "darwin: Always use GetPipePropertiesV3 when available\n\nThe V3 API goes back to macOS 10.8.2 (2012), and we have already been\nusing it when targeting 10.9 or higher for a while. However in a few\nplaces we were still using the older API.\n\nAffects get_endpoints() and submit_iso_transfer().\n\nIn the latter also:\n- Check success of pipe properties retrieval.\n- Remove a duplicate call to GetPipeProperties().\n\nReferences #919\nCloses #1056\n\nSigned-off-by: Tormod Volden \u003cdebian.tormod@gmail.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"a22ab302750c5b7cd2d4b282e33d796569573dcc",
      "old_mode": 33188,
      "old_path": "libusb/os/darwin_usb.c",
      "new_id": "3b9fd84e25bde06f190e967df82a4744e278bc87",
      "new_mode": 33188,
      "new_path": "libusb/os/darwin_usb.c"
    },
    {
      "type": "modify",
      "old_id": "6d64606163c1afc30e660d0e95f1b2619b1c165a",
      "old_mode": 33188,
      "old_path": "libusb/version_nano.h",
      "new_id": "346fcb8330c73836b21c53c7a92120621893be85",
      "new_mode": 33188,
      "new_path": "libusb/version_nano.h"
    }
  ]
}
